Developer Of Yaba Collapsed Building To Face Prosecution, Lagos Govt Vows

The Lagos State Government has said that it will prefer charges against Gboyega Bello, the developer of the collapsed building at No. 16, Akanbi Street, Onike, Yaba, last February, for negligence.

The state’s Commissioner for Physical Planning and Urban Development, Dr. Idris Salako, who stated this during a review meeting in Alausa, said the developer was culpable for disregarding the due process in building construction in Lagos State, having commenced construction without planning permit and authorisation from the Lagos State Building Control Agency (LASBCA), in addition to not insuring the building as required by law and ignoring contravention, stop-work and seal up notices served by the agency.

Salako said the developer feigned compliance as he momentarily left the site only to return surreptitiously, break government seal on the property and carried on construction.
